摘要:移動(dòng)APP的制作已經(jīng)成為了現(xiàn)代社會(huì)中越來越重要的一部分。本文將從四個(gè)方面對(duì)制作移動(dòng)APP進(jìn)行詳細(xì)闡述,包括開發(fā)流程、設(shè)計(jì)要素、技術(shù)選擇和用戶體驗(yàn)。通過這些方面的探討,讀者可以了解到移動(dòng)APP制作的全貌和關(guān)鍵要素,從而對(duì)移動(dòng)APP的制作有一個(gè)更加深入的了解。
正文:
一、開發(fā)流程
移動(dòng)APP的制作過程需要經(jīng)歷的幾個(gè)關(guān)鍵步驟,包括需求分析、UI設(shè)計(jì)、編碼開發(fā)、測(cè)試和上線發(fā)布。首先,在需求分析階段,開發(fā)團(tuán)隊(duì)需要與客戶充分溝通,了解客戶的需求和目標(biāo),以及用戶的需求和行為。然后,設(shè)計(jì)團(tuán)隊(duì)需要根據(jù)需求分析的結(jié)果進(jìn)行UI設(shè)計(jì),包括界面交互、畫面布局以及顏色搭配等。接下來,開發(fā)團(tuán)隊(duì)將根據(jù)UI設(shè)計(jì)的結(jié)果進(jìn)行編碼開發(fā),使用合適的開發(fā)框架和編程語(yǔ)言來實(shí)現(xiàn)各種功能和特性。在開發(fā)完成后,測(cè)試團(tuán)隊(duì)將對(duì)APP進(jìn)行全面的測(cè)試,包括功能測(cè)試、兼容性測(cè)試和性能測(cè)試等,以確保APP的質(zhì)量和穩(wěn)定性。最后,當(dāng)APP通過所有測(cè)試后,就可以進(jìn)行上線發(fā)布了。
二、設(shè)計(jì)要素
在移動(dòng)APP的設(shè)計(jì)過程中,有一些關(guān)鍵的要素需要考慮。首先是用戶界面的設(shè)計(jì),需要簡(jiǎn)潔、直觀、易用,讓用戶可以輕松地理解和操作。其次是用戶體驗(yàn)的設(shè)計(jì),包括流暢的界面切換、良好的反饋機(jī)制和快速的響應(yīng)速度等,以提升用戶的滿意度。還有就是品牌形象的設(shè)計(jì),APP的配色方案、圖標(biāo)和Logo等需要與品牌形象保持一致,建立統(tǒng)一的視覺形象。此外,還需考慮到不同屏幕尺寸和分辨率的適配,以確保在不同設(shè)備上都能有良好的展示效果。
三、技術(shù)選擇
在移動(dòng)APP的開發(fā)過程中,選擇適合的技術(shù)是非常重要的。首先是選擇合適的開發(fā)框架,比如React Native、Flutter等,可以大大提高開發(fā)效率和跨平臺(tái)能力。其次是選擇合適的編程語(yǔ)言,比如Java、Swift等,以及相關(guān)的開發(fā)工具和庫(kù),以支持APP的各種功能和特性。此外,還需要考慮到數(shù)據(jù)庫(kù)的選擇,如SQLite、Realm等,以及云服務(wù)的選擇,如AWS、Firebase等,以支持APP的后臺(tái)功能和數(shù)據(jù)存儲(chǔ)。
四、用戶體驗(yàn)
用戶體驗(yàn)是移動(dòng)APP制作中至關(guān)重要的一環(huán)。首先要考慮用戶的需求和行為,根據(jù)用戶的喜好和使用習(xí)慣進(jìn)行相應(yīng)的設(shè)計(jì)和開發(fā)。其次是要注重界面的友好性和易用性,讓用戶可以快速上手并享受良好的使用體驗(yàn)。還需要關(guān)注到用戶反饋和意見,及時(shí)改進(jìn)和優(yōu)化APP,以滿足用戶的需求和期望。此外,還要注意APP的性能和穩(wěn)定性,保證用戶在使用過程中不會(huì)遇到卡頓、閃退等問題。
結(jié)論:
通過對(duì)制作移動(dòng)APP的四個(gè)方面的詳細(xì)闡述,我們可以看出移動(dòng)APP的制作不僅僅是一個(gè)技術(shù)過程,還涉及到用戶需求分析、設(shè)計(jì)要素的考慮以及用戶體驗(yàn)的提升。只有做到這些方面的全面考慮和實(shí)踐,才能制作出優(yōu)秀的移動(dòng)APP,提供給用戶更好的體驗(yàn)。未來,隨著移動(dòng)技術(shù)的發(fā)展和用戶需求的變化,我們還需要進(jìn)一步探索和研究,以滿足不斷變化的移動(dòng)APP制作需求。